The global travel eSIM market is experiencing unprecedented growth, with revenues projected to reach $1.8 billion by the end of 2025 according to recent analysis. This represents a staggering 85% increase from the $989 million recorded in 2024, signaling a major shift in how travelers access mobile connectivity abroad.

Walmart is revolutionizing online shopping through a new partnership with OpenAI that will enable customers to shop directly via ChatGPT, creating one of the first major implementations of agentic shopping in mainstream retail. The integration, announced Tuesday, will allow consumers to purchase Walmart’s extensive product range—including groceries (excluding fresh food), household essentials, and more—through conversational AI interfaces with instant checkout capabilities.

Windows 10 has officially reached its end-of-support date, marking a critical turning point for the hundreds of millions of users still running Microsoft’s once-dominant operating system. While your computer won’t suddenly stop working, the absence of security updates creates significant vulnerability that demands immediate attention. According to industry analysis, approximately half of all personal computer users remain on Windows 10, creating one of the largest cybersecurity challenges in recent computing history.

When your antivirus software flashes a warning, your first instinct might be panic—but is that virus warning actually real? Understanding how to distinguish genuine threats from false alarms can save you both stress and potential system damage. Recent incidents, including one involving printer manufacturer Procolored, demonstrate how even legitimate software can trigger security alerts, though sometimes these warnings uncover real dangers like the Xred backdoor Trojan discovered in their download area.

Surgical robots are fundamentally transforming modern medicine by enabling life-saving operations to be performed across continents, with surgeons successfully operating on patients thousands of miles away. This breakthrough technology overcomes geographical barriers to specialized healthcare, allowing expert surgeons to manipulate robotic systems from remote locations while maintaining precision and control. The recent Cleveland Clinic to Abu Dhabi procedure demonstrates how robot-assisted surgery can achieve cancer-free outcomes with undetectable lag times, marking a significant advancement in telesurgery according to medical experts.
